Note that, for airships, they all have an actual balloon attached to them. So yeah, just imagine that there's a balloon strapped on top of your airship. Also, while I will allow for her ship to be faster than normal, due to the Ring of Fire propulsion idea, note that airships generally aren't meant for combat. They sorta explode if their balloon gets popped, after all, so airship vs airship battles are something that both sides would want to avoid.

Runetech still functions based off magical energy, not fuel.

Background:
Though 'Young' compared to the other veterans. This unassuming maid is yet another 'relic' left behind after the end of the war. Left a little aimless now that an age of peace has been achieved, and one of those whom shed the blood necessary in order to bring it about.

Elaina is an elf. By appearance, most people wouldn't be able to distinguish her from the humans she prefers to mingle with. In fact, being identified as an Elf if the last thing she could ever possibly want. No one save for herself knows what separated her from her kin and brethren when she was found by a human. But when a certain Illiserv Merchant came upon this elf child with her distinctive ears hacked to a third of his size, and the knife that did so in the girl's trembling but determined hands, he could only surmise that this was someone who had a reason to disown her own race. Noted for her proficiency with knives, and close quarters combat, Elaina, after a few failed stints as a Handmaid, Gardener, and a Brothel Hand (her disfigured ears were too much of a turnoff), eventually came into the ownership of the Bartel Family. The Bartel's are a family that utilized their servants for undercover operations to gather information from various locales, or even force the hand of their agendas by sabotage or assassination, if necessary. Elaina was unique in that she was an ethnic elf who could be relied upon to not return to her brethren. The Bartel's trained her and went so far as to fashion wax ears to restore her elf-like appearance for the mission. Once prepared, they assigned her tasks in the Talze Utera Region. Operating under the auspices of bringing trade trinkets from the human countries.

Her time over there had little worth of note - mostly gathering intelligence independently and doing trade to keep up her appearance. She was eventually called back to Illiserv, to fill in a position of an assassin who fell in the line of duty. It was there that she became involved in the political assassinations of Illiserv Aristocrats whom opposed the war effort. These assassins were feared for their ability murder nobles under guard by their servants. This reputation, and the telltale cross face cut, was one dark secret behind the 'unity' of the three kingdoms during the war. Elaina gained her wings as an assassin during this time. She was truly tested in the months prior to the Invasion of Talze Utera. Her mission was to coordinate and execute plans to disrupt defensive plans and cause general chaos in a covert fashion. It was rumored that she was particularly cruel to her own fellow elves, but what exactly she did is now only known to herself and a few select individuals.

After the war, Elaina and her Trusted Quicksilver Knife were retired. Among the Families who contributed the Assassin Members, they promised to retire them into obscurity to never be used again. For some, this meant being sent far away, for others, it meant being given freedom, or being assigned positions that would keep them happy and occupied for the remainder of their lives. For a few unfortunate ones, it meant death and disposal. For Elaina, she was given to a recently arisen merchant family who grew from the Bartels. Living a peaceful, if not busy life as a maid. Her job as a spy is not yet over; for at the moment she is 'asleep,' Waiting for the day her new employers irk the Bartels in the wrong way, warranting them to make use of her.

In her new home, Elaina is infamous among the staff for being a rude Maid who teases guests and fellow staff alike. Her cooking is the real deal, however, and she does the rest of her maid duties acceptably. She is otherwise just: 'the one that cooks.'

Elaina became the personal Handmaid to Agatha Nightingale soon after. For the past 10 years, Elaina has been in faithful service to her current mistress. Though they both met looking roughly the same age, it is now apparent that Elaina's master ages faster. Considering Agatha looks like an adult, whilst Elaina still seems to be in her late teens, by appearance. Nonetheless, over the years Agatha has gotten accustomed to Elaina being around, considering he as a second sister. Even after all this, she is still able to rile up Agatha with her teasing remarks.

It seemed like a natural punishment for Elaina to end up serving on Agatha's Airship, considering she herself is not partial to them. The thought of being blown up in the sky does not bode too well with her.

Maneuver Arts
These detail the building blocks of Elaina's movement patterns. They exist to set her up for attacks, or give her moves more force thanks to momentum.
  • Float: Utilizing wing magic to gain altitude isn't a new idea. Float is a weaker version of this idea. Instead of propelling the user in the air, it allows them to gently float upwards, or downwards if used in a situation where they are falling. The amount of 'movement' float grants is based on the momentum of the user prior to using this ability. Even the most heavily armed knight becomes helpless when Elaina's Talentium Blade drives through their helmet from above.
  • Dash: Simply means the user's feet lets them move and accelerate in a fraction of what it would take a normal person. Dash provides the momentum the user needs for other abilities, or to just move quickly. On the negative side, the user has to manually stop themselves (a bit of a sliding action) if they do not chain this skill into another move.
  • Air Dash: A shorter range burst of speed through the air. It gives the user the momentum to perform some of their attacks in mid-air.
  • Pivot: When in 'dash' state, this allows the user to quickly change direction in a 180 degree range in front of them without losing momentum.
  • Flip: When in dash mode, the user can gain an evasive bonus against ranged attacks. However, due to needing to recover after landing, she cannot chain it into another dash. But it can be chained into a float.
  • Cancel Bunt: When Elaina's attack directly intersects an another opponent's attack, she bounces back instead of the strikes clashing. Useful as she'd usually lose out in a contest of strength.
